Infrared Aerial Camera Market Analysis Trends, Scope, Applications & Regional Outlook

 The Infrared Aerial Camera Market is experiencing strong growth driven by rising demand across defense, border surveillance, agriculture, disaster monitoring, and industrial inspection. These cameras, capable of capturing thermal signatures and providing visibility in darkness or through obscurants like smoke and fog, have become critical for remote sensing and aerial surveillance applications. The global market was valued at USD 2.6 billion in 2022 and is anticipated to reach USD 5.5 billion by 2032, expanding at a CAGR of 7.8% during the forecast period.

The adoption of UAVs, improved thermal resolution, and multi-sensor integration are transforming infrared imaging from a specialized defense tool into a mainstream aerial solution across sectors. Enhanced payload designs and cost-effective platforms are further supporting widespread deployment.

Trends

1. Dual-Use Applications Expanding

While defense remains a core market, commercial applications in agriculture, public safety, and asset inspection are growing rapidly. Infrared aerial cameras are now standard tools in several civil aviation and unmanned systems.

2. Miniaturization and Lightweight Payloads

With the popularity of small UAVs, manufacturers are designing lighter and more compact infrared cameras without compromising resolution. This supports integration into quadcopters and fixed-wing drones for both tactical and commercial missions.

3. AI-Powered Image Processing

Artificial intelligence and machine learning are now embedded into imaging systems to automatically detect anomalies, intrusions, or crop health patterns in real-time, significantly improving operational efficiency.

4. Radiometric and Multispectral Capabilities

Radiometric infrared cameras offer precise temperature data for analysis, while multispectral systems allow combined infrared and visible-light imaging. This dual-layered approach is invaluable for fire mapping, agricultural stress detection, and pipeline inspection.

5. Government Investments and Smart Border Initiatives

Many countries are deploying smart border surveillance programs that include drone-based thermal imaging to monitor and manage illegal border crossings or intrusion detection.

Segment Insights

Uncooled Infrared Cameras Dominate

Uncooled systems, due to their affordability and portability, dominate the market. These are widely used in drones and commercial inspections, particularly where long-term, lightweight deployment is necessary.

UAVs Are the Preferred Platform

Unmanned Aerial Vehicles are the most popular platform, thanks to their flexibility and cost-efficiency. They are used extensively in battlefield surveillance, wildfire tracking, and infrastructure inspection where access is difficult or hazardous.

Military Surveillance and Border Security Lead Applications

These two segments represent the largest market share due to ongoing geopolitical tensions and the global rise in unmanned warfare capabilities. Infrared aerial cameras serve as key payloads for intelligence, surveillance, and reconnaissance (ISR) operations.

Mid-Wave Infrared (MWIR) Gains Momentum

MWIR cameras offer superior image clarity and are preferred in long-range, high-temperature contrast environments. Their demand is rising in high-altitude and extended-range military and commercial drone missions.

End-User Insights

Defense and Security Agencies

Government defense departments and border patrol agencies are primary users. They deploy aerial infrared systems for night surveillance, enemy detection, asset protection, and homeland security tasks.

Agricultural Technology Companies

Infrared aerial imaging is revolutionizing precision agriculture. It enables crop health monitoring, irrigation planning, and pest management by detecting temperature anomalies across large farmland areas.

Disaster Management Authorities

Infrared cameras mounted on drones are instrumental in detecting human presence during search and rescue missions, mapping wildfire perimeters, and assessing flood damage even in zero-visibility conditions.

Energy and Utility Providers

Power companies use aerial infrared systems to inspect overhead transmission lines, substations, and pipelines for hot spots or thermal leaks, significantly reducing downtime and safety risks.

Environmental and Wildlife Agencies

These cameras support conservationists and forest authorities in monitoring wildlife movement, mapping habitats, and detecting poaching activities or forest fires in real time.
